It simulated an offshore petroleum incident in Commonwealth … WebThe perceived exertion may be graded from 0 (none) to 10 (maximal exertion) or according to the Borg scale. The Borg scale is well validated at ranges from 6 (none) to 20 (maximal exertion). Notably, a high perceived exertion at low workload is a strong predictor of adverse outcomes. Table 1.
